In Portimao, the OK-Junior World Championship was held with 89 drivers in rain that tended to stop without increasing the performances much.
Evan Giltaire (Sodi/TM) and Ugo Ugochukwu (KR/Iame) followed one another at the front of Session 1, with Mathias Jakobsen (Tony Kart/Vortex) and then Matteo De Palo (Tony Kart/Vortex) in the leading group for a while. Giltaire continued to improve and finished with the fastest time – 1’12”706. In the very last moments, Dion Gowda (Kosmic/Vortex) took 2nd place 78 thousandths back, whereas Maxens Verbrugge (KR/Iame) followed in 3rd position just in front of Ugochukwu. Herolind Nuredini (KR/Iame) was 5th. Arthur Poulain (Sodi/Iame) was 15th fastest and Jolan Raccamier (DR/Modena) finished 22nd.
Tymoteusz Kucharczyk (RK/TM) and Alex Powell (KR/Iame) stood out on the front row of the second session, followed by Markus Luzio (KR/Iame). Then Coskun Irfan (Kosmic/Vortex) and Rintaro Sato (Kosmic/Vortex) joined the leading group. Kucharczyk set the fastest lap in 1’13”066, three tenths slower than Session 1, 0,164” ahead of Powell. Irfan and Luzio followed more than 2 tenths behind, while Igor Cepil (KR/Iame) finished 5th. Arthur Rogeon (Exprit/Vortex) was 8th in front of Romain Andriolo (Sodi/TM), Antonio Leite (KR/Iame) was 12th behind Maxime Furon-Castelain (Exprit/TM) and Guillaume Bouzar (Parolin/TM) was 22nd.
Tuukka Taponen (Tony Kart/Vortex) battled for the lead of the third session with Ean Eyckmans (Kosmic/Vortex) on a relatively dry track. Eyckmans finished in the lead – 1’13”395 – followed by Nikola Tsolov (KR/Iame) and Taponen. A little bit more than a tenth behind, Schu Dozono (Energy/TM) was 4th in front of Harry Burgoyne (KR/Iame). Alfio Spina (KR/Iame) finished 6th, Ariel Elkin (KR/Iame) 8th, Rashid Al Dhaheri (Parolin/TM) 11th and Karol Pasiewicz (Birel ART/TM) 18th.
Macéo Capietto (Kosmic/Vortex) attacked the fourth session from the outset at a high pace. Brando Badoer (KR/Iame) and Christian Ho (KR/Iame) responded and Badoer took pole position with 1’12”509, 0.063” ahead of Ho. Capietto finished 3rd ahead of his team-mate Alexander Gubenko (Kosmic/Vortex) and Freddie Slater (Kosmic/Vortex) took 5th place. Augustin Bernier (KR/Iame) took 6th place ahead of Keanu Al Azhari (KR/Iame), whereas Alessandro Giusti (KR/Iame) finished 10th just behind Arvid Lindblad (KR/Iame).
